Strange Situation
A psychological experiment designed by Mary Ainsworth to assess attachment styles of infants by observing their reactions to separations and reunions with their caregivers.
Strange Situation Procedure
A research method developed by Mary Ainsworth to assess patterns of attachment between a child and their caregiver through a series of introductions, separations, and reunions.
Disorganized Attachment
The insecure attachment pattern in which infants seem to lack a coherent method for dealing with stress. They may behave in seemingly contradictory ways, such as screaming for their mother but moving away when she approaches. In extreme cases, they may seem dazed.
Securely Attached
A term from attachment theory describing individuals, typically children, who show confidence in exploring their environment due to the reliable support and responsiveness of their caregivers.
